Output 63b952f3229d7f15e4ae7b70de326ae6011b5ecb54c6926b7044a06d1259ebff:1

value
45713056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b5840c78bf2d436ce37cce148650b58b6c940fb OP_EQUAL
address
3LECpQzF3ABwi2pAZhvF7exTQRR9mokL9o
transaction
63b952f3229d7f15e4ae7b70de326ae6011b5ecb54c6926b7044a06d1259ebff
spent
true